Financial literacy
Financial literacy is the ability to understand how money
works in the world: how someone manages to earn or make
it, how that person manages it, how he/she invests it (turn it
into more) and how that person donates it to help others.
Financial Inclusion and Literacy
Access to structured financial services is vital for
facilitating constant economic growth and thus
sustainable development of an economy.
Bangladesh, being the fastest growing developing
economy, is now vigorously trying to achieve a strong
Inclusive Financial system to reduce economic
vulnerabilities of its population. Inclusive financial system
not only helps the underprivileged to build asset and give
access to borrowing, it also helps the government to
monitor any financial system loss.
Bangladesh Bank, as a regulating body has always
motivated and directed financial institutions towards
Inclusive Banking policies. Number of banks in the
economy is not the only indicator of financial inclusion,
rather how well the economic actors can access to the
range of diversified financial services at a reasonable cost
defines economic inclusion.
Bangladesh Bank has dedicated its policies to encourage
innovation and promote diverse product to reach different
segment of population. In recent times it has focused
extensively on Financial Literacy, to increase participation in
formal banking and break psychological barrier of
participation. School Banking is the building block of the
Financial Literacy plan.
BB launches financial literacy programme
Bangladesh Bank (BB) has launched ‘Financial
Literacy’ programme to educate people about financial
activities, specially the basic banking services.
“Financial inclusion needs to be intensified for establishing economic
stability and expansion of financial literacy can play a significant role in
this regard,” said the Governor of Bangladesh Bank while inaugurating.
According to the Green Banking and CSR Department GBCSRD Circular No-
03 of Dated April 09, 2015 Clause No: 3
** For intense monitoring of Financial Inclusion and Financial Literacy
activities, a separate cell named “Financial Inclusion and Financial Literacy”
should be formed at the head office of every Bank.
Discussion main points and the decisions taken in the meeting are as
follows:
 All schedule banks are advised vide GBCSRD Circular 03 of dated
09 April 2015 to form a “Financial Inclusion and Financial Literacy” Cell
at their Head/Country Office.
 After formation of the said Financial Inclusion and Financial Literacy
Cell, A respective officer should be assigned for “Focal Point”.
 Need to submit the name of the Focal Point to GBCSRD by
31/05/2015 according to the Bangladesh Bank provided attached
format.
 Primarily the Financial Literacy campaign is focused on two(02)
groups:
 School level upto 18 years old group and
 Vulnerable adults of urban and rural people.
Green Banking & CSR Department
BANGLADESH BANK
Head Office, Dhaka.
Key notes of the Financial Literacy Meeting held
At Bangladesh Bank with all scheduled banks.
 Every scheduled bank is advised to develop materials for
Financial Education/Literacy.
 Bangladesh Bank also instructed to create a website link
containing Financial Education and Literacy.
 Banks have to publish financial literacy material pictures, video or
presentations through billboards and any other publishing media
used by the bank.
 A committee lead by the General Manager of GBCSRD Mr.
Monoj Kumar Bisswash is formed to develop the Guideline of
Financial Literacy.
